Cite a TikTok video in Chicago (author-date)

Citing TikToks in Chicago (author-date) trips students up because the official handbook predates short-form video by years. The current guidance is to treat the post like any other social media entry: the account handle is the author, the first 20 words of the caption are the title, and the upload date is the year.

Chicago (author-date) rules for a TikTok video

  • Use the account display name followed by the handle (@username) in square brackets.
  • The first 20 words of the caption serve as the title, in quotes.
  • Append [Video] in square brackets to indicate the medium.
  • TikTok is the container; include the full post URL.
  • Upload date is the publication date; archive a copy in case the post is removed.
  • Author-date format uses '(accessed Month DD, YYYY)' before the URL.
